The Viet Minh, or League for the [independence] of Vietnam, was a nationalist organization that was created during [World War II]. It was an underground army established by Ho Chi Minh fighting against foreign occupation by using [guerrilla warfare]. The Viet Minh de-emphasized the communist social revolution to attract broadest possible coalitions. After Germany had conquered France, German's ally, the Japanese, moved into Vietnam. Japan did not have enough resources to rule over Vietnam as France had. The lack of control over the Vietnamese led to the formation of many nationalist organizations. The most effective being the Viet Minh.
